I have created a custom transistor part that contains 2 transistors in a single 8 pin package. I think I have built it just like any other, but when I put the part on the schematic, it shows the names as Q1G$1 and Q1G$2. Why not Q1A and Q1B? Thanks.

Because you need to name the gates in the device. What you have are the
default gate names. Normally you don't see those but they show up when
there are multiple gates per part.
